A woman has been arrested by the police for trying to represent her sister, linked to Al Shabaab in a Mombasa court.
The woman, Abdia Adan Ali allegedly colluded with Chacha Mwita, a Nairobi advocate to appear in court covered in a Niqab as her sister Halima Adan Ali for the final hearing of her terror related case.
Halima was first arrested in Mombasa on April 3, 2015 for recruiting, facilitating and financing the Al-Shabaab. She allegedly arranged for three Kenyan women to join the terror group in Somali, but got arrested on their way by the Anti-Terror Police.
Halima got charged for being linked to Al Shabaab incarcerated at Shimo La Tewa, though she secured a bail and was released on April 23, 2017.
Even after being released, she continued with her “business” of recruiting, facilitating and financing the Al-Shabaab, and Islamic States of Iraq and Syria (ISIS).
Halima had been attending her court sessions. However, after realizing that she was on the police wanted list for aiding Al-Shabaab recruits to fly to Syria, she went into hiding and was advised not to appear for her final court hearing.
She did sent her sister to appear for her final court hearing, the deal which backfired and got her master-minds arrested.
